Lauren Ramsey is a teacher whose mantra is to never let a child fall through the cracks. But Lauren is so concerned about the welfare of a little boy in her kindy class she doesn't realise her own daughter, Skye, needs help. The only person who seems to listen to fourteen-year-old Skye is Tamara Thompson, the manager of her favourite clothes shop. Tamara remembers all too vividly what it's like to be a troubled teen.
